WebMar 21, 2024 · Overdrawing your bank account is rarely a criminal offense. It depends on your intentions and your state’s check fraud laws. According to the National Check Fraud Center, all states can impose jail time for overdrawing your account, but the reasons for overdrawing an account must support criminal prosecution. WebOct 21, 2024 · Choose the right bank account. A fundamental way to avoid adding to the damage of an overdrawn bank account is to choose a bank that doesn’t charge overdraft fees or offers alternatives to costly overdraft coverage. If you select one of these bank accounts, overdrawing likely won’t be such an issue going forward. WebIn many cases, you’ll be charged an overdraft fee for every transaction that takes your account from positive to negative. Let’s say you’re grabbing a $4 Starbucks coffee on the way to work. Since the average overdraft fee is $35, this means you’ll need to pay for your coffee ($4) plus an overdraft fee ($35). Yep, that coffee just cost ...
